Steps in Custom Bunker Design

Determine the Goal

Establish the goal of your bunker first. It might serve as a personal hideout, an emergency refuge, or a place to store things.

Establish Dimensions and Configuration

Based on your demands, choose the layout and size. Take into account the amount of guests, the facilities they would want, and how long they plan to stay.

Select a Location

The place must be risk-free, easily accessible, and far from any potential dangers. Think about things like the local construction codes, the water table, and the type of soil.

Arrange for Water and Power Provision

Create a dependable system for supplying water and power. Rainwater collecting systems, wells, solar panels, and generators are among the options.

Air Filtration and Ventilation

It’s critical to have adequate ventilation and air filtering. They guard against aerial hazards and guarantee the flow of fresh air.

Integrity of Structure

Make sure the risks and outside pressures your bunker design can handle. Make use of sturdy materials and adhere to engineering guidelines.

Interior Style

Make your bunker practical and cozy. To design a comfortable living area, take into account the lighting, furniture, storage, and décor.

Safety Procedures

Include safety features such as first aid kits, emergency exits, and fire suppression systems.

Systems of Communication

Set up communication devices so you can maintain contact with the outside world. Radios, satellite phones, and internet connectivity are a few examples of this.
